File backport-llvm-r218560 of Package llvm
------------------------------------------------------------------------
r218560 | ctopper | 2014-09-27 06:38:02 +0200 (Sat, 27 Sep 2014) | 6 lines
Fix TableGen -gen-disassembler output for bit fields with an offset.
This fixes bit assignments like this
Inst{7-0} = Foo{9-2}
Patch by Steve King.
